Your Key Responsibilities
● Referral Partner Prospecting and Acquisition: Be responsible for the entire
acquisition cycle for Referral Partners, from identifying high-potential targets (e.g.,
consultants, agencies, software providers) to the pitch, negotiation, and closing of
referral agreements. 
● Agreement Design and Implementation: Develop and execute attractive
partnership models (commission structures, incentives, training) that motivate
partners to actively refer Dojo's acquiring and gateway solutions. 
● Referral Pipeline Management: Build and maintain a robust and well-qualified
pipeline of new partners, ensuring that signed agreements generate a consistent
flow of high-quality leads. 
● Networking and Positioning: Represent Dojo at key industry events and meetings
to generate interest and position Dojo's value proposition as the preferred
partner for referral programmes. 
● Activation and Training: Ensure the rapid and effective activation of new Referral
Partners, providing the necessary training and support materials so they can
successfully refer their clients. 
What We Are Looking For In You
● Required Experience: A minimum of 3 years of experience in sales, business
development, or alliance management ('Hunter' focus), with a track record in the
acquisition and management of referral partnerships or indirect channels. 
● Results-Oriented: A profile strongly focused on achieving targets and closing new
agreements that directly impact lead volume. 
● Valuable Experience: Deep knowledge of the FinTech sector, payments (payment
methods, POS, management software), and/or experience working within a
referral-based business model. 
● Negotiation and Communication Skills: Excellent negotiation and presentation
skills, with the ability to articulate a clear and profitable referral value proposition. 
● Language: English level (B2+) is essential for international collaboration.

What We Do

Since launching in 2019 to address business owners’ pain points across the UK, we’ve seen incredible growth as a scaling fintech, welcoming over 150,000 customers and growing the Dojo team to 1,000+ people across five locations. In that time, we’ve also introduced Dojo Virtual Queues & Bookings and the Dojo restaurant finder app, formerly known as WalkUp and loved by 1,000 restaurants and 750,000 diners. Today, we work towards our mission to empower businesses to thrive in the Experience Economy by creating the tools and technology that turn transactions into meaningful relationships. For our business customers, that means fast funding, the fastest payments, smart integrations, and efficient virtual queues & bookings - all with instant insight across the board. For diners, that means getting seated at their favourite restaurants in just a couple of taps on the Dojo app. Whether it’s for busy business owners or hungry diners, every Dojo product is built to address real customer pain points by our dedicated teams in London, Bristol, Hull and Belfast
